Coronavirus in Senegal: “If the situation persists, we are moving towards targeted containment”

In recent days, we have witnessed an explosion of new positive cases for the coronavirus, including community cases. A situation which has forced the state to take new measures to limit the spread of the disease. But if the situation persists, new, more severe measures could (re) emerge.

Among them, the confinement of certain regions, perhaps accompanied by a curfew. And it is the Director of health establishments, Ousmane Dia, who made the announcement. “If the situation persists, we will move towards targeted containment in relation to areas of contamination linked to Covid-19”, he warned. According to Tribune, a return to the state of emergency is also not excluded.
